[OpenSIPS-Users] Can not call others if enable ice
Bo Shi
cnshibo at gmail.com
Mon Jan 9 17:01:27 CET 2012
Hi,
Thanks for reply!
Enclosed the log from pjsip.
I hide the account name with peerB and peerA. peerB and peerA live in
same LAN. the log is from peerB who initial the call.
BTW: i find Microsip can not call each other with opensips.org account
when enable the ice&stun either, some body tell me ice feature need server
support(do not mean TURN). is it true?
BRs,
bo
On Mon, Jan 9, 2012 at 11:09 PM, Faisal Rehman <faisal.rehman22 at yahoo.com>wrote:
> Hi
>
> Will you please paste some sip trace so that root cause of the issue can
> be known.
>
> Regards,
>
> Faisal Rehman
> ------------------------------
> *From:* Bo Shi <cnshibo at gmail.com>
> *To:* users at lists.opensips.org
> *Sent:* Monday, January 9, 2012 7:53 PM
> *Subject:* [OpenSIPS-Users] Can not call others if enable ice
>
> Hi all,
> I am using sip accounts from opensips.org to test pjsip ICE features,
> but the call is fail. Caller get 200 try response then timeout. I want to
> know is it because of opensips server or pjsip client?
> BR,
> Bo
>
> _______________________________________________
> Users mailing list
> Users at lists.opensips.org
> http://lists.opensips.org/cgi-bin/mailman/listinfo/users
>
>
>
> _______________________________________________
> Users mailing list
> Users at lists.opensips.org
> http://lists.opensips.org/cgi-bin/mailman/listinfo/users
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.opensips.org/pipermail/users/attachments/20120110/6e92382e/attachment-0001.htm>
-------------- next part --------------
To: <sip:125.115.195.189>;tag=0
CSeq: 1 OPTIONS
Allow: PRACK, INVITE, ACK, BYE, CANCEL, UPDATE, SUBSCRIBE, NOTIFY, REFER, MESSAG
E, OPTIONS
Accept: application/sdp, application/pidf+xml, application/xpidf+xml, applicatio
n/simple-message-summary, message/sipfrag;version=2.0, application/im-iscomposin
g+xml, text/plain
Supported: replaces, 100rel, timer, norefersub
Allow-Events: presence, message-summary, refer
User-Agent: PJSUA v2.0.0-beta-svn win32-5.1/i386/msvc-14.0
Content-Length: 0
--end msg--
m
(You currently have 0 calls)
Buddy list:
-none-
Choices:
0 For current dialog.
-1 All 0 buddies in buddy list
[1 - 0] Select from buddy list
URL An URL
<Enter> Empty input (or 'q') to cancel
Make call: sip:peerA at opensips.org
23:44:58.734 pjsua_call.c !Making call with acc #2 to sip:peerA at opensips.org
23:44:58.734 pjsua_media.c .Set sound device: capture=-1, playback=-2
23:44:58.734 pjsua_app.c ..Turning sound device ON
23:44:58.734 pjsua_media.c ..Opening sound device PCM at 8000/1/20ms
23:44:58.796 wmme_dev.c ... WaveAPI Sound player "Wave mapper" initialized
(format=PCM, clock_rate=8000, channel_count=1, samples_per_frame=160 (20ms))
23:44:58.828 wmme_dev.c ... WaveAPI Sound recorder "Wave mapper" initialize
d (format=PCM, clock_rate=8000, channel_count=1, samples_per_frame=160 (20ms))
23:44:58.828 ec003EF378 ...Echo suppressor created, clock_rate=8000, channe
l=1, samples per frame=160, tail length=200 ms, latency=100 ms
23:44:58.828 wmme_dev.c ...WMME playback stream started
23:44:58.828 wmme_dev.c ...WMME capture stream started
23:44:58.906 pjsua_media.c .Call 0: initializing media..
23:44:58.921 icetp00 ..Creating ICE stream transport with 2 component(s)
23:44:58.921 icetp00 !...Comp 1: srflx candidate starts Binding discovery
23:44:58.968 icetp00 !...Comp 1: host candidate 192.168.0.86:1600 added
23:44:58.968 icetp00 ...Comp 2: srflx candidate starts Binding discovery
23:44:59.015 icetp00 ...Comp 2: host candidate 192.168.0.86:1603 added
23:44:59.015 icetp00 ...ICE stream transport created
23:44:59.015 pjsua_media.c ..Media index 0 selected for audio call 0
>>> 23:44:59.140 stuntp00F17BE0 .STUN mapped address found/changed: 125.115.195
.189:63591
23:44:59.156 icetp00 .Comp 1: Binding discovery complete, srflx address
is 125.115.195.189:63591
23:44:59.203 stuntp00F1A718 .STUN mapped address found/changed: 125.115.195.189
:63421
23:44:59.203 icetp00 .Comp 2: Binding discovery complete, srflx address
is 125.115.195.189:63421
23:44:59.234 icetp00 ICE session created, comp_cnt=2, role is Controllin
g agent
23:44:59.234 icetp00 ICE nomination type set to aggressive
23:44:59.234 icetp00 Candidate 0 added: comp_id=1, type=srflx, foundatio
n=Sc0a80056, addr=125.115.195.189:63591, base=192.168.0.86:1600, prio=0x64ffffff
(1694498815)
23:44:59.234 icetp00 Candidate 1 added: comp_id=1, type=host, foundation
=Hc0a80056, addr=192.168.0.86:1600, base=192.168.0.86:1600, prio=0x7effffff (213
0706431)
23:44:59.234 icetp00 Candidate 2 added: comp_id=2, type=srflx, foundatio
n=Sc0a80056, addr=125.115.195.189:63421, base=192.168.0.86:1603, prio=0x64fffffe
(1694498814)
23:44:59.234 icetp00 Candidate 3 added: comp_id=2, type=host, foundation
=Hc0a80056, addr=192.168.0.86:1603, base=192.168.0.86:1603, prio=0x7efffffe (213
0706430)
23:44:59.281 tcpc00F270A4 ...TCP client transport created
23:44:59.281 tcpc00F270A4 ...TCP transport 192.168.0.86:1609 is connecting to
78.46.64.50:5060...
23:44:59.281 pjsua_core.c ...TX 1353 bytes Request msg INVITE/cseq=8012 (tdta
00F22670) to tcp 78.46.64.50:5060:
INVITE sip:peerA at opensips.org SIP/2.0
Via: SIP/2.0/TCP 192.168.0.86:1609;rport;branch=z9hG4bKPj06b9951f602244aaab9de7c
1709fd52f
Max-Forwards: 70
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org
Contact: <sip:peerB at 125.115.195.189:62547;ob>;+sip.ice
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8012 INVITE
Allow: PRACK, INVITE, ACK, BYE, CANCEL, UPDATE, SUBSCRIBE, NOTIFY, REFER, MESSAG
E, OPTIONS
Supported: replaces, 100rel, timer, norefersub
Session-Expires: 1800
Min-SE: 90
User-Agent: PJSUA v2.0.0-beta-svn win32-5.1/i386/msvc-14.0
Content-Type: application/sdp
Content-Length: 689
v=0
o=- 3535141499 3535141499 IN IP4 125.115.195.189
s=pjmedia
c=IN IP4 125.115.195.189
t=0 0
a=X-nat:5
m=audio 63591 RTP/AVP 0 8 96
c=IN IP4 125.115.195.189
a=rtcp:63421 IN IP4 125.115.195.189
a=sendrecv
a=rtpmap:0 PCMU/8000
a=rtpmap:8 PCMA/8000
a=rtpmap:96 telephone-event/8000
a=fmtp:96 0-15
a=ice-ufrag:0bb32ea6
a=ice-pwd:12db153c
a=candidate:Sc0a80056 1 UDP 1694498815 125.115.195.189 63591 typ srflx raddr 192
.168.0.86 rport 1600
a=candidate:Hc0a80056 1 UDP 2130706431 192.168.0.86 1600 typ host
a=candidate:Sc0a80056 2 UDP 1694498814 125.115.195.189 63421 typ srflx raddr 192
.168.0.86 rport 1603
a=candidate:Hc0a80056 2 UDP 2130706430 192.168.0.86 1603 typ host
--end msg--
23:44:59.312 pjsua_app.c ......Call 0 state changed to CALLING
23:44:59.593 tcpc00F270A4 TCP transport 192.168.0.86:1609 is connected to 78.
46.64.50:5060
23:44:59.593 pjsua_app.c SIP tcp transport is connected to [78.46.64.50:5060
]
23:44:59.656 ec003EF378 !Underflow, buf_cnt=0, will generate 1 frame
23:44:59.906 pjsua_core.c .RX 540 bytes Response msg 407/INVITE/cseq=8012 (rd
ata00F2724C) from tcp 78.46.64.50:5060:
SIP/2.0 407 Proxy Authentication Required
Via: SIP/2.0/TCP 192.168.0.86:1609;received=125.115.195.189;rport=63687;branch=z
9hG4bKPj06b9951f602244aaab9de7c1709fd52f
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org;tag=21cd92dfe13b8584d23cd0642152dc91.a327
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8012 INVITE
Proxy-Authenticate: Digest realm="opensips.org", nonce="4f0b0ca5fbd44b87c6cda925
975b6a0dbd15e254"
Server: OpenSIPS (1.8.0-dev0-tls (x86_64/linux))
Content-Length: 0
--end msg--
23:44:59.906 pjsua_core.c ..TX 371 bytes Request msg ACK/cseq=8012 (tdta00F29
750) to tcp 78.46.64.50:5060:
ACK sip:peerA at opensips.org SIP/2.0
Via: SIP/2.0/TCP 192.168.0.86:1609;rport;branch=z9hG4bKPj06b9951f602244aaab9de7c
1709fd52f
Max-Forwards: 70
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org;tag=21cd92dfe13b8584d23cd0642152dc91.a327
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8012 ACK
Content-Length: 0
--end msg--
23:44:59.921 pjsua_core.c .......TX 1552 bytes Request msg INVITE/cseq=8013 (
tdta00F22670) to tcp 78.46.64.50:5060:
INVITE sip:peerA at opensips.org SIP/2.0
Via: SIP/2.0/TCP 192.168.0.86:1609;rport;branch=z9hG4bKPjdcb21185ad5f48918b260cc
3ab4e05ee
Max-Forwards: 70
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org
Contact: <sip:peerB at 125.115.195.189:62547;ob>;+sip.ice
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8013 INVITE
Allow: PRACK, INVITE, ACK, BYE, CANCEL, UPDATE, SUBSCRIBE, NOTIFY, REFER, MESSAG
E, OPTIONS
Supported: replaces, 100rel, timer, norefersub
Session-Expires: 1800
Min-SE: 90
User-Agent: PJSUA v2.0.0-beta-svn win32-5.1/i386/msvc-14.0
Proxy-Authorization: Digest username="peerB", realm="opensips.org", nonce="4
f0b0ca5fbd44b87c6cda925975b6a0dbd15e254", uri="sip:peerA at opensips.org", respon
se="96db5fd69880fe77a92f8e9ddbb7941b"
Content-Type: application/sdp
Content-Length: 689
v=0
o=- 3535141499 3535141499 IN IP4 125.115.195.189
s=pjmedia
c=IN IP4 125.115.195.189
t=0 0
a=X-nat:5
m=audio 63591 RTP/AVP 0 8 96
c=IN IP4 125.115.195.189
a=rtcp:63421 IN IP4 125.115.195.189
a=sendrecv
a=rtpmap:0 PCMU/8000
a=rtpmap:8 PCMA/8000
a=rtpmap:96 telephone-event/8000
a=fmtp:96 0-15
a=ice-ufrag:0bb32ea6
a=ice-pwd:12db153c
a=candidate:Sc0a80056 1 UDP 1694498815 125.115.195.189 63591 typ srflx raddr 192
.168.0.86 rport 1600
a=candidate:Hc0a80056 1 UDP 2130706431 192.168.0.86 1600 typ host
a=candidate:Sc0a80056 2 UDP 1694498814 125.115.195.189 63421 typ srflx raddr 192
.168.0.86 rport 1603
a=candidate:Hc0a80056 2 UDP 2130706430 192.168.0.86 1603 typ host
--end msg--
23:45:00.281 pjsua_core.c .RX 382 bytes Response msg 100/INVITE/cseq=8013 (rd
ata00F2724C) from tcp 78.46.64.50:5060:
SIP/2.0 100 Giving a try
Via: SIP/2.0/TCP 192.168.0.86:1609;received=125.115.195.189;rport=63687;branch=z
9hG4bKPjdcb21185ad5f48918b260cc3ab4e05ee
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8013 INVITE
Server: OpenSIPS (1.8.0-dev0-tls (x86_64/linux))
Content-Length: 0
--end msg--
23:45:01.250 ec003EF378 !Underflow, buf_cnt=0, will generate 1 frame
23:45:02.031 ec003EF378 !Underflow, buf_cnt=0, will generate 1 frame
23:45:03.625 ec003EF378 Underflow, buf_cnt=0, will generate 1 frame
23:45:03.859 sound_port.c EC suspended because of inactivity
23:45:08.812 pjsua_core.c .RX 244 bytes Request msg OPTIONS/cseq=1 (rdata00F0
DDEC) from UDP 78.46.64.50:5060:
OPTIONS sip:125.115.195.189:62547 SIP/2.0
Via: SIP/2.0/UDP 78.46.64.50:5060;branch=0
From: sip:pinger at opensips.org;tag=26ca88e7
To: sip:125.115.195.189:62547
Call-ID: 5bddf98-6b5c396-f29c7 at 78.46.64.50
CSeq: 1 OPTIONS
Content-Length: 0
--end msg--
23:45:08.812 pjsua_core.c .TX 670 bytes Response msg 200/OPTIONS/cseq=1 (tdta
00F2CF50) to UDP 78.46.64.50:5060:
SIP/2.0 200 OK
Via: SIP/2.0/UDP 78.46.64.50:5060;received=78.46.64.50;branch=0
Call-ID: 5bddf98-6b5c396-f29c7 at 78.46.64.50
From: <sip:pinger at opensips.org>;tag=26ca88e7
To: <sip:125.115.195.189>;tag=0
CSeq: 1 OPTIONS
Allow: PRACK, INVITE, ACK, BYE, CANCEL, UPDATE, SUBSCRIBE, NOTIFY, REFER, MESSAG
E, OPTIONS
Accept: application/sdp, application/pidf+xml, application/xpidf+xml, applicatio
n/simple-message-summary, message/sipfrag;version=2.0, application/im-iscomposin
g+xml, text/plain
Supported: replaces, 100rel, timer, norefersub
Allow-Events: presence, message-summary, refer
User-Agent: PJSUA v2.0.0-beta-svn win32-5.1/i386/msvc-14.0
Content-Length: 0
--end msg--
23:45:15.015 pjsua_core.c .RX 427 bytes Response msg 408/INVITE/cseq=8013 (rd
ata00F2724C) from tcp 78.46.64.50:5060:
SIP/2.0 408 Request Timeout
Via: SIP/2.0/TCP 192.168.0.86:1609;received=125.115.195.189;rport=63687;branch=z
9hG4bKPjdcb21185ad5f48918b260cc3ab4e05ee
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org;tag=8e7af0fbf2b75293b6025b70acf05371-28a2
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8013 INVITE
Server: OpenSIPS (1.8.0-dev0-tls (x86_64/linux))
Content-Length: 0
--end msg--
23:45:15.015 pjsua_core.c ..TX 371 bytes Request msg ACK/cseq=8013 (tdta00F2C
F50) to tcp 78.46.64.50:5060:
ACK sip:peerA at opensips.org SIP/2.0
Via: SIP/2.0/TCP 192.168.0.86:1609;rport;branch=z9hG4bKPjdcb21185ad5f48918b260cc
3ab4e05ee
Max-Forwards: 70
From: sip:peerB at opensips.org;tag=7c45c2d1324046afa3804cfa7d9789b9
To: sip:peerA at opensips.org;tag=8e7af0fbf2b75293b6025b70acf05371-28a2
Call-ID: 7a6e0706473f4c83ac8c3975b29d6d50
CSeq: 8013 ACK
Content-Length: 0
--end msg--
23:45:15.031 pjsua_app.c .....Call 0 is DISCONNECTED [reason=408 (Request Ti
meout)]
23:45:15.031 pjsua_app.c .....
[DISCONNCTD] To: sip:peerA at opensips.org
Call time: 00h:00m:00s, 1st res in 16203 ms, conn in 0ms
23:45:15.031 pjsua_media.c .....Call 0: deinitializing media..
23:45:15.046 pjsua_media.c .......Media session call00:0 is destroyed
23:45:15.046 icetp00 ......Stopping ICE, reason=media stop requested
23:45:15.046 icetp00 ......Destroying ICE session
23:45:15.046 icetp00 .......ICE stream transport destroyed
23:45:16.062 pjsua_media.c Closing sound device after idle for 1 seconds
23:45:16.062 pjsua_app.c .Turning sound device OFF
23:45:16.062 pjsua_media.c .Closing Wave mapper sound playback device and Wave
mapper sound capture device
23:45:16.062 wmme_dev.c .Stopped WMME playback stream
23:45:16.062 wmme_dev.c .Stopped WMME capture stream
23:45:16.062 wmme_dev.c .Stopped WMME playback stream
23:45:16.062 wmme_dev.c .Stopped WMME capture stream
More information about the Users
mailing list